Commercial Plumber
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
Our client is seeking a Commercial Plumber to join their team. As a Commercial Plumber, you will be part of the plumbing department supporting commercial plumbing projects in Dartmouth, NS. The ideal candidate will have experience as a Red Seal plumber with a focus on commercial plumbing, and possess excellent problem-solving, communication, and teamwork skills.
Job Title: Commercial Plumber
Location: Dartmouth, NS
Pay Range: Competitive salary based on experience
What's the Job?
- Install, repair, and maintain plumbing systems in commercial buildings
- Read and interpret blueprints and building codes to ensure compliance with regulations
- Collaborate with other tradespeople and contractors to complete projects on time and within budget
- Diagnose and troubleshoot plumbing issues and provide effective solutions
- Ensure safety protocols are followed at all times
What's Needed?
- Red Seal certification as a plumber
- Experience in commercial plumbing projects
- Excellent problem-solving and communication skills
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team
- Valid driver's license and reliable transportation
What's in it for me?
- Competitive salary based on experience
- Opportunity to work on exciting commercial plumbing projects
- Great team environment with supportive colleagues
- Opportunities for career growth and development

Commercial HVAC Sales Rep/Communication & Safety Rep
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
Our client, a leader in the HVAC industry, is seeking a Commercial HVAC Sales Rep/Communication & Safety Rep to join their team. As a Commercial HVAC Sales Rep/Communication & Safety Rep, you will be part of the dynamic sales and safety department supporting various teams. The ideal candidate will have strong organizational skills, excellent communication abilities, and a customer-obsessed mindset which will align successfully in the organization.
Job Title: Commercial HVAC Sales Rep/Communication & Safety Rep
Location: Dartmouth, NS
Salary Range: Based on experience
What's the Job?
- Use the Camus Sales Configurator to prepare quotes for Camus boilers.
- Respond to customer inquiries and provide parts pricing for CGC and Camus products.
- Submit and monitor warranty claims for CGC and Camus equipment.
- Support sales of CGC and Camus parts to contractors and customers.
- Serve as the internal lead for Safety Program and collaborate with third-party safety consultants.
What's Needed?
- Post-secondary education in Business Administration, Occupational Health & Safety, or a related discipline.
- 1–3 years of relevant experience in technical coordination, safety management, or internal communications.
- Experience in inventory control, quoting, or contractor sales is a strong asset.
- Strong understanding of safety regulations and practices.
-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written.
- Drivers License
What's in it for me?
- Opportunity to work in a fast-paced, constantly evolving environment.
- Be part of a collaborative team that values mutual support and shared success.
- Engagement in safety leadership and program development.
- Chance to enhance your skills in sales and communication.
- Contribute to a culture of safety and quality work.

Foreman Mechanic
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
Our client, is seeking a Mechanic Foreman to join their team. As a Mechanic Foreman, you will be part of the service team supporting management. The ideal candidate will have discipline , dependability and punctuality which will align successfully in the organization.
Job Title: Mechanic Foreman
Location: Dartmouth, NS
Pay Range: $40 per hour
What’s the Job?
- Oversee all work being performed in the garage
- Signing off on work orders for work being completed
- Communicating with staff and management
- Reviewing performance and handling all training and development of mechanics and apprentices
What’s Needed?
- Red Seal Automotive or Truck and Transport
- Foreman or Supervisory experience
- Ability to work as part of a team
- Able to work day shift
What’s in it for me?
- $40 per hour plus incentives
- Full time day time hours
- Excellent compensation and benefits package
- Located in Dartmouth on a bus route

Heavy Equipment Field Service
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
Our client, a leader in heavy equipment services, is seeking a dedicated Heavy Equipment Field Service professional to join their team. As a Heavy Equipment Field Service technician, you will be an essential part of the service department, supporting operations in Dartmouth, NS. The ideal candidate will demonstrate strong problem-solving skills, excellent communication, and a proactive attitude, which will enable you to thrive within the organization and contribute to its continued success.
Job Title: Heavy Equipment Field Service
Location: Dartmouth, NS
Pay Range: Based on Experience
Shift: Full time Monday to Friday
What's the Job?
- Perform maintenance and repairs on heavy equipment, including diesel engines and compact machinery
- Diagnose mechanical issues and implement effective solutions in the field
- Provide exceptional customer service by communicating clearly and professionally with clients
- Ensure safety protocols are followed during all service activities
- Maintain accurate service records and documentation for each job performed
What's Needed?
- Knowledge of heavy equipment and diesel engine systems
- Strong troubleshooting and mechanical skills
- Ability to work independently and manage time effectively
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
- Willingness to learn and adapt to new technologies and procedures
What's in it for me?
- Opportunity to work with a reputable organization in the heavy equipment industry
- Supportive team environment focused on professional growth
- Hands-on experience with a variety of machinery and systems
- Potential for career advancement within the company
- Competitive work environment with a focus on safety and quality
